Option System |
You can add dimension point macros to the floor plan, according to which the program will automatically create dimension lines when you solve the options. You can define horizontal or vertical dimension lines in front of the building, on the back of the building, or on the left or right side of the building. You can add the dimension point macros either to the components of the active option, or to the components of another option in the floor plan drawing. Once you have added the dimension point macros, attach them to the option by using the function Editing Option Components.
